-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
了解内存的基础知识 轻松挑好内存内存的基础知识 现代计算机中处理器每秒能够完成数十亿次操作,能够在极短的时间内完成大量的创建或修改数据的工作。 就像是一位在长长的流水线上做装配工作的工人一样,将自己装配完成的产品找一个地方统一放置。处理器在处理信息的过程中也需要一个能够存储这些数据的地方,直到它们被再次调用并修改。 因此在计算机中除了处理器之外,我们还需要一个数据存储装置。这也是为什么我们的计算机中会装配内存和硬盘的原因。 由于计算机中的数据存储装置用途不同,速度不同,因此分为多种类型。如果说计算机的存储装置像人的大脑的话,硬盘就是用来保存长期记忆的场所。因此存储在硬盘中的信息能够永远地保存下去,而不会轻易地丢失。而主内存(Random Access Memory,RAM)则是用于存放临时信息的场所,不过这些临时信息并非可有可无,而是能够确保计算机正常运行的数据。只有存储在RAM中的数据,处理器才会考虑是否将它转移到硬盘上面长时间保存。 现代的处理器通常还会在其内部集成一些高速缓存,这种缓存的速度是计算机中数据存储装置中最快的,但同时它们的容量也是最小的。而且并非所有的数据可以被存储在高速缓存中,只有那些使用最频繁的数据才会存储其中。因此它就如同人们的意识一样,存储在其中的资料联系着第一个操作的结束和第二个操作的开始。
随机存取存储器(RAM)内部存放的临时信息不能够像硬盘那样被长时间地保存起来,当计算机断电之后,存储在其中的数据也同时消失。而硬盘就可以通过其磁特性在断电的情况下继续保存数据。虽然硬盘有这一大特点,而且随着科技的进步硬盘的读写速度也在节节攀升。但仍远远不能够满足处理器的数据处理速度。如果只使用硬盘而不使用内存的话,计算机的整体速度将大幅下降。因此为了避免这种情况出现,科学家在计算机的架构中引入了随机存取存储器这一概念。RAM是一种速度极快,能够暂时保持资料的存储器。在现在的计算机中一般都是由RAM来直接和处理器对话,内存的频率和带宽如果和处理器像匹配的话,可以将系统数据传输瓶颈降低到最小。 不过RAM光是存储还不够,处理器还需要在RAM上面“读/写”数据。为了实现这一功能而出现了DRAM(动态随机存取存储器,Dynamic RAM)。可以说现在所有的内存都采用了DRAM模块。DRAM是由硅芯片在一小块线路板上面整齐排列而成,而每个硅芯片中又纵横排列着很多逻辑单元。 这些逻辑单元中由一个电容器和一个晶体管所组成,能够达到两种状态:充电(1)或者放电(0),并以此来对二进制的数据进行记录。这类型的内存由于动态特性的需求,需要不断的刷新电荷才能够继续保存其内部存放的信息。因此当计算机断电之后,DRAM中的所有数据都将消失得一干二净。在现在的桌面电脑中,能够直接通过将内存条插入主板相应的DIMM插槽,提升内存的容量。内存的种类 在今天的内存市场中主要有三种内存,它们分别是:SDRAM(Synchronous Dynamic RAM),DDR-SDRAM(Double Data Rate SDRAM)以及RDRAM(RAMBUS Dynamic RAM)。这篇文章将详细讨论这三种内存,注意当前市场的主流内存DDR-SDRAM已经又划分出若干版本(如DDR-II或GDDR3),这里只是统一介绍DDR-SDRAM的特点。SDRAM(同步动态随机存取存储器) SDRAM是早期内存EDO(Extended Data Output)DRAM内存的改进版本。EDO常见于486或老奔系统上面,其主要缺点在于内存频率和系统频率不一致(不同步),这样将随机出现延迟和等待状态(处理器等待内存传输可用的数据),因此对系统的整体性能影响巨大。SDRAM初始频率为66MHz,这和当时的系统频率相一致。同步的好处显而易见,能够消除不必要的等待时间,尽量保证系统稳定高速的运行。除此之外SDRAM还能够在一个时钟周期之内完成数据存储请求和取回操作,并且能够在下一个时钟周期内准备好数据的传输和接收工作。
举个例子,如早期的奔腾II或者赛扬,它们的外频为66MHz,也就是说每秒钟运行6.66千万个周期,每个周期的运行时间是15纳秒。理论上说SDRAM能够在每个周期进行读操作和写操作 ,当然这只是理论上的结论。 事实上一般说来SDRAM采用的内存芯片并不比老式的DRMA类型快多少,通常而言SDRAM需要多个时钟周期才能够正确定位横地址和纵地址,从而开始读写操作,这一般需要5个周期。但当第一个单元被正确定位之后,其他的相邻内存单元就会并发执行读/写操作,速度越来越快,直到达到一个周期内执行一个操作的程度。这就是所谓的爆发模式。在现在的计算机中,确保内存时钟频率和系统频率同步是提升整体速度的
文档评论(0)